Santa Monica, CA—Focus For Humanity—a U.S.-based nonprofit organization that awards grants to amateur and pro photographers throughout the world to enable them to focus their work on telling cultural and humanitarian stories—has agreed to an innovative sponsorship arrangement with X-Rite, a provider of color management and measurement technologies. The agreement will provide grant recipients with X-Rite color management solutions—a critical component of the photographer’s workflow.

“Our grants and awards ensure that the best photographic talent gets the best tools, support and advice as they transition to become successful humanitarian or travel photographers,” said Marco Ryan, cofounder of Focus For Humanity. “We are delighted to be associated with X-Rite, whose products are widely acknowledged as the most intuitive, practical and best color management solutions for today’s working photographer.”

Under the agreement, X-Rite will provide ColorMunki Photo, an integrated color control solution, to help enable these talented photographers to accurately portray their subjects by calibrating their computer displays, projectors and printers.

Also provided to each of the main Focus For Humanity grant recipients will be ColorChecker Passport, for color control and consistency from capture to edit. A minimum of 10 grants will be awarded per year.

Each year Focus For Humanity organizes a collection of grant recipients’ images that are then exhibited online and at key events or locations. A selection of these images is on display at the X-Rite Stand (Hall 4.1, Stand I021 – I029) at photokina in Cologne, Germany.
